November 2021
The inside of my boot lid was pretty unattractive with thick cracked underseal and various fasteners from the badges, number plate and number plate light showing.
Had previously added some form of sound insulation to cover it up but never totally happy with it. Was a bit floppy and light bits constantly came off it onto the dark green boot mat.
So time for a change.
Decided to add a carpet cover. Ended up adding a piece of green carvel carpet, from Newton Commercial to the boot lid. Not cheap at £40! Carpet was approx. 5 to 7mm thick. Much thicker and it woudn't have tucked behind the internal lip to hold it in place.
Disconnected the wiring at the number plate light and then took the boot lid off the car to make it easier.
First, filed down the pins holding the badges to remove excess height and shortened the threads holding the number plate light in place so there was less chance of bulges or snagging caused by them.
Then made a cardboard template of the hole to be filled by the carpet. Added extra 10mm on each edge of template to allow carpet to tuck behind lip. Cut out carpet and fitted in place, just tucked behind the lip, not fastened in any other way.
Refitted lid to car.
Poked hole through the carpet for the number plate wiring and reconnected.
Had enough to make two extra pieces to fit in bottom of boot. See photos. Just put these in place. No glue etc.
October 2021
Decided to get new chrome exterior door handles as these were the only chrome parts that were not up to par with the rest.
Front handles
For these I purchased a new pair of front door handle assemblies, from Abingdon MG, at a cost of £216..wow! Did manage to sell the old pair for a net £30 on ebay.
Process of removal and replacement was not too bad, just had to undo all the frame fastenings and raise the frame almost out of the door to allow for the handle assembly to be extracted. The two nuts under the quarter light were a bit of a challenge but were not seized and undone easily using a 7/16 box spanner and ratchet ring spanner fitted on the other end of the box spanner. Just need lots of patience!
Did find a spacer bracket missing from one door. Made a new one and fitted it.
Rear handles
As I could'nt find any new rear handles for a 4 door I removed the old ones. Removal was much easier than the front, just had to remove the locking mechanism screws (2 off), the escutcheon plate (1 screw) and the 3 screws holding the door handle assemblies. Then moved the lock out of the way to allow the handle assemblies to be removed.
Disassembled each handle from the assembly and had them re chromed at Chromefix, Birmingham, at a cost of £70 the pair.
Replaced the return springs in each before fitting back to the door.
Overall probably added little value to the car...but one more job done.

22 Feb 2021
Bought rear seat covers from Newton International in suede green with dove grey piping.
Took of old covers and fitted new.
Seat back has off side top corner a bit wavy on the piping despite trying to pack and straighten out.
Otherwise they look pretty good.
Instructions for fastening the rear edge of the seat cushion were not mentioned so hog ringed to back rail after inserting cord onto edging. used 2 pieces of cord cut from excess of main cord that ran in top edge.

Changed windscreen washer bottle
Removed colostomy washer bag from bulkhead, filled all unwanted holes and repainted all bulkhead and engine bay sage green areas.
Added new windscreen washer bottle mounted on offside inner wing in engine bay.
